Clothes make the man, as the Swiss writer Gottfried Keller knew more than 150 years ago. He made a nice story out of this idea in which a tailor is mistaken for a count because he dresses very well regardless of his poverty. Which, despite some capers, ultimately leads to his social advancement.

The short form of the novella is, however, too small if one wants to devote himself to the subject of “clothing on vacation” with due seriousness. This requires a multi-volume cultural history. Even switching from long to short trousers can shake the little sense of style that many men have. The reasons for this require a careful explanation. Too much for a novella, especially too much for a newspaper column.

Just this much: If you meet vacationing men in the pubs of Palma, the kafenions of Crete or the trattorias of Taormina, you would not assume that they are doing their work as tax officials or tilers anyway. Nevertheless, they wear shirts that scream at you: I’m neither in the office nor on the construction site! Only the sea is blue here, maybe the tourist after too much sangria, retsina or Nero d’Avola is also there. But by no means is it the outerwear. There is definitely no space in the suitcase for office shirts or overalls, the holiday wardrobe clearly signals: free time!

The same is done by men’s sandals, which replace Goodyear welted Budapest shoes or safety shoes with steel toecaps that are equally attractive in the most beautiful weeks of the year. In terms of fashion, they are dubious, especially in combination with tennis socks. Obviously, humans are only able to apply one layer. If this is necessarily sunscreen, there is no room for civilizing varnish.

The fact that so far only men have been mentioned in connection with fashionable lapses and not women is due solely to politeness. A lot could also be written about bikinis, beach hats and wrap skirts, not always to the benefit of the wearer. At the end of the day, however, this story is about a man who was seized by sheer desperation during his vacation and who did not know what to do other than to take his wife as a role model.

Everything would have gone well if he had applied the necessary discipline. The man wanted to travel from the Indonesian capital Jakarta to the island of Ternate, for which he needed a negative corona test. He didn’t have one, his wife did. So he went on the journey fully veiled in the garb of his wife, including her test. He was blown because he changed his clothes too early. This story also proves that multicolored shirts and sandals are never a good choice.
